The BUR was edited. It originally tried to imply bullpup too, but in order to tell something is a bullpup, you have to be able to see the magazine (in a bullpup, the magazine goes behind the trigger, rather than in front like a normal gun).

It's the same thing as discussed in topic #30571. A AKS-74 has a folding stock, but you can't always see the stock so it can't imply folding stock. A car has wheels, but you can't always see the wheels so car can't imply wheel. In general, these are part-whole implications. Part-whole implications are no good because even though an object may require a certain part, you can't always see the part.
